Proceeding contribution from Lord Harper (Conservative) in the House of Lords on Tuesday, 21 October 2025. It occurred during Debate on bill on Public Authorities (Fraud, Error and Recovery) Bill.
Public Authorities (Fraud, Error and Recovery) Bill
My Lords, I have not spoken on this Bill before, and I was genuinely trying to be helpful to the Minister. She has just said that you cannot make an easy distinction between the use of force against things and people. That is exactly the point. If you give powers to be used against things, you will get drawn into using them against people. I am well aware that Border Force has these powers, but if she talks to her noble friend sitting next to her she will find out that, as a result of the independent inquiry we had, there is extensive training for Border Force and for immigration enforcement officers before they are allowed use that force. That is my counsel; I urge her to be cautious.
